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7068815 89503 93374220995 053 78309904235
46376883 20276272
46376883 20276272
24204273 686 47114717 0011
All about undefined
Interested in learning more?
46376883 20276272
24204273 686 47114717 0011
See more
2751754312 74 4652465334
182484 63 91719 20
See more
212144 032
75424252 93 485 681294
See more